WebThe artery to the ductus deferens ( deferential artery) is an artery in males that provides blood to the ductus deferens. [citation needed] Anatomy [ edit] Origin [ edit] The artery arises from the superior vesical artery (usually), [1] or from the inferior vesical artery.
